Pierre-Marie de Rodat
a634157de1 gcc-changelog: enhance handling of renamings
So far, we expect from a commit that renames a file to contain a
changelog entry only for the new name. For example, after the following
commit:

   $ git move foo bar
   $ git commit

We expect the following changelog:

   * bar: Renamed from foo.

Git does not keep track of renamings, only file deletions and additions.
The display of patches then uses heuristics (with config-dependent
parameters) to try to match deleted and added files in the same commit.
It is thus brittle to rely on this information.

This commit modifies changelog processing so that renames are considered
as a deletion of a file plus an addition of another file. The following
changelog is now expected for the above example:

   * foo: Move...
   * bar: Here.

Pierre-Marie de Rodat
519f250645 gcc-changelog: handle entries with multi-line file lists
This extends the ChangeLog entries parsing machinery to handle entries
that cover multiple files spanning over multiple lines. For instance:

    * first_file_patched.c, second_file_patched.c, third_file_patched.c,
    fourth_file_patched.c: Do things.

Alexandre Oliva
1dedc12d18 revamp dump and aux output names
This patch simplifies (!!!) the logic governing the naming of dump
files and auxiliary output files in the driver, in the compiler, and
in the LTO wrapper.  No changes are made to the naming of primary
outputs, there are often ways to restore past behavior, and a number
of inconsistencies are fixed.  Some internal options are removed
(-auxbase and -auxbase-strip), sensible existing uses of -dumpdir and
-dumpbase options remain unchanged, additional useful cases are added,
making for what is still admittedly quite complex.  Extensive
documentation and testcases provide numerous examples, from normal to
corner cases.

The most visible changes are:

- aux and dump files now always go in the same directory, that
defaults to the directory of the primary output, but that can be
overridden with -dumpdir, -save-temps=*, or, preserving past behavior,
with a -dumpbase with a directory component.

- driver and compiler now have the same notion of naming of auxiliary
outputs, e.g. .dwo files will no longer be in one location while the
debug info suggests they are elsewhere, and -save-temps and .dwo
auxiliary outputs now go in the same location as .su, .ci and
coverage data, with consistent naming.

- explicitly-specified primary output names guide not only the
location of aux and dump outputs: the output base name is also used in
their base name, as a prefix when also linking (e.g. foo.c bar.c -o
foobar creates foobar-foo.dwo and foobar-bar.dwo with -gsplit-dwarf),
or as the base name instead of the input name (foo.c -c -o whatever.o
creates whatever.su rather than foo.su with -fstack-usage).  The
preference for the input file base name, quite useful for our
testsuite, can be restored with -dumpbase "".  When compiling and
linking tests in the testsuite with additional inputs, we now use this
flag.  Files named in dejagnu board ldflags, libs, and ldscripts are
now quoted in the gcc testsuite with -Wl, so that they are not counted
as additional inputs by the compiler driver.

- naming a -dumpbase when compiling multiple sources used to cause
dumps from later compiles to overwrite those of earlier ones; it is
now used as a prefix when compiling multiple sources, like an
executable name above.

- the dumpbase, explicitly specified or computed from output or input
names, now also governs the naming of aux outputs; since aux outputs
usually replaced the suffix from the input name, while dump outputs
append their own additional suffixes, a -dumpbase-ext option is
introduced to enable a chosen suffix to be dropped from dumpbase to
form aux output names.

- LTO dump and aux outputs were quite a mess, sometimes leaking
temporary output names into -save-temps output names, sometimes
conversely generating desirable aux outputs in temporary locations.
They now obey the same logic of compiler aux and dump outputs, landing
in the expected location and taking the linker output name or an
explicit dumpbase overrider into account.

- Naming of -fdump-final-insns outputs now follows the dump file
naming logic for the .gkd files, and the .gk dump files generated in
the second -fcompare-debug compilation get the .gk inserted before the
suffix that -dumpbase-ext drops in aux outputs.
